Göbekli Tepe: A Glimpse into the Past?
Nestled within the southeastern plains of Anatolia, lies Göbekli Tepe, a monumental testament to ancient human ingenuity. This enigmatic site, dating back over 11,000 years, redefines our longheld understanding of the dawn of society. The colossal monumental pillars adorned with intricate carvings, stand as silent remnants to a advanced culture that predates known writing systems by millennia.
Excavations at Göbekli Tepe persist to reveal the secrets of its purpose. Theories range from ceremonial gatherings, to a place of assembly for a nomadic people. Whatever its actual purpose, Göbekli Tepe stands as a powerful symbol to the creativity and adaptability of our predecessors.
